Q: Is 51,565,568 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 51,565,568 is not a prime number.

Why is 51,565,568 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 51565568 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 16 32 37 64 74 128 148 256 296 512 592 1,024 1,184 1,361 2,368 2,722 4,736 5,444 9,472 10,888 18,944 21,776 37,888 43,552 50,357 87,104 100,714 174,208 201,428 348,416 402,856 696,832 805,712 1,393,664 1,611,424 3,222,848 6,445,696 12,891,392 25,782,784 and 51,565,568, with no remainder.

Since 51,565,568 cannot be divided by just 1 and 51,565,568, it is not a prime number.
